Prep and Cook Time

Preparation: 10 minutes
Cooking: 7 minutes
Total: 17 minutes

Yield

Serves 4 hungry food lovers

Difficulty Level

Easy – Perfect for beginners and seasoned cooks alike

Ingredients

  • 300g fresh water spinach (ong choy), thoroughly washed and trimmed
  • 4 cloves garlic, finely minced
  • 1 small shallot, thinly sliced
  • 2 tbsp vegetable oil or light olive oil
  • 1 tbsp soy sauce (low sodium preferred)
  • 1 tsp oyster sauce (optional for umami depth)
  • 1/2 tsp freshly ground black pepper
  • 1 tsp chili flakes, adjust to taste (optional)
  • 1 tsp toasted sesame oil for finishing (optional)
  • Fresh lime wedges, for garnish and brightness

Instructions

  1. Prepare the ong choy: Rinse the stalks under cold water to remove any grit. Trim off tough ends and roughly chop into 2-3 inch pieces, separating stems from leaves for staggered cooking.
  2. Heat the pan: Warm the vegetable oil over medium-high heat in a large skillet or wok until shimmering but not smoking.
  3. Sauté aromatics: Add the minced garlic and sliced shallot, stirring constantly until fragrant and golden, about 1-2 minutes. Watch closely to prevent burning.
  4. Add water spinach stems: Toss in the chopped stems first, sautéing for 2 minutes till they soften slightly yet retain bite.
  5. Incorporate leaves: Add the leafy parts of ong choy and stir-fry rapidly to wilt, about 1-2 minutes. The vibrant green color signals peak freshness.
  6. Season: Pour soy sauce and oyster sauce evenly over the greens, sprinkle black pepper and chili flakes (if using). Stir well for a balanced, savory glaze.
  7. Finish with sesame oil: Drizzle toasted sesame oil for a fragrant finish and toss gently.
  8. Serve promptly: Transfer to a serving dish and garnish with fresh lime wedges to add a zesty lift just before eating.

Tips for Success

  • For the freshest taste, harvest ong choy early morning if you’re growing at home or shop from farmers’ markets.
  • To avoid soggy texture, do not overcrowd the pan-stir-fry in batches if necessary.
  • Substitute oyster sauce with mushroom soy sauce for a vegan twist without losing umami.
  • Experiment with adding crushed toasted peanuts or a sprinkle of fried garlic for extra crunch and aroma.
  • Leftover cooked ong choy can be refrigerated up to 2 days and quickly revitalized in a hot pan with a splash of water or broth.

Serving Suggestions

This sautéed ong choy dish shines as a vibrant side to grilled fish, char siu pork, or a fragrant bowl of jasmine rice. Nestle the greens atop ramen or noodle bowls to inject refreshing, nutrient-dense crunch. Garnish plates with extra lime wedges and scattered sesame seeds to delight visual and palate senses alike.

Q&A: Water Spinach Unveiled – The Green Wonder of Ong Choy

Q1: What exactly is water spinach, and why is it called Ong Choy?
A1: Water spinach, scientifically known as Ipomoea aquatica, is a vibrant, leafy green vegetable thriving in watery environments. In many Southeast Asian cultures, it’s affectionately called Ong Choy or Kangkung-a name that dances on the tongue and hints at its deep roots in regional cuisine. This aqua-grown wonder resembles a fork-tongued vine with tender shoots, bursting with nutritional goodness.

Q2: What makes water spinach stand out among other greens?
A2: Beyond its vivid emerald hue, water spinach boasts a unique ability to thrive in watery habitats where other veggies dare not tread. Its hollow stems act like tiny aqueducts, transporting fresh nutrients and lending a crisp, juicy bite. Impressively nutritious, it’s loaded with vitamins A and C, iron, and calcium, making it a health dynamo wrapped in leafy elegance.

Q3: How is Ong Choy traditionally prepared in cuisines?
A3: Ong Choy’s culinary versatility is legendary. Stir-frying with garlic and chili is a beloved classic-quick, fragrant, and invigorating. It also stars in soups, salads, and even fermented dishes. Its delicate flavor absorbs spices effortlessly, making it a canvas for savory creativity across Vietnamese, Thai, Filipino, and Malaysian kitchens.

Q4: Are there cultural stories or beliefs linked to water spinach?
A4: Indeed! In many communities, Ong Choy symbolizes vitality and resilience-thriving in floodwaters, it’s a green testament to nature’s adaptability. Folklore sometimes credits it with cleansing properties, purifying the body much like it purifies its watery habitat. As a staple food, it also represents the harmony between people and the watery lands they inhabit.

Q5: Can water spinach be grown at home by gardeners?
A5: Absolutely! Water spinach is a gardener’s green dream. It flourishes in containers filled with moist soil or shallow water, delighting even beginner green thumbs. With warm temperatures and plenty of light, it grows fast-often ready for harvest in just a few weeks. Its ease of cultivation makes it an excellent choice for urban gardeners craving fresh, homegrown greens.

Q6: What environmental benefits does water spinach offer?
A6: Water spinach is more than a nutritious food-it’s a natural purifier. Growing in wetlands, it helps filter and clean water by absorbing excess nutrients and pollutants, improving aquatic ecosystems. Its rapid growth also means it can be harvested sustainably, offering both environmental and gastronomic rewards.

Q7: How can someone new to Ong Choy incorporate it into their diet?
A7: Start simply! A quick stir-fry with garlic, a splash of soy sauce, and a hint of chili is a foolproof introduction. Toss it into soups or noodle dishes for a splash of green and crisp texture. Its mild taste welcomes experimentation, pairing well with bold spices, tangy dressings, or even a squeeze of fresh lime for a refreshing twist.
